&lt;p&gt;The story of what happens to everyday Americans when corporations go to war. 
&lt;br /&gt;Acclaimed director Robert Greenwald (Wal-Mart: The High Cost of Low Price, Outfoxed) takes you inside the lives of soldiers, truck drivers, widows and children who have been changed forever as a result of profiteering in the reconstruction of Iraq. Iraq for Sale uncovers the connections between private corporations making a killing in Iraq (Blackwater, Halliburton/KBR, CACI and Titan) and the decision makers who allow them to do so.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;&lt;p&gt;What&amp;#39;s it going to take for us to hold &lt;a href="http://iraqforsale.org/"&gt;the Iraq War profiteers&lt;/a&gt; accountable?&amp;nbsp; The Bush administration&amp;#39;s &lt;a href="http://3trillion.org/"&gt;$3 trillion war&lt;/a&gt; in Iraq has been the direct cause of our current recession, and yet private defense contractors &lt;a href="http://www.reuters.com/article/hotStocksNews/idUSN0246629520080502"&gt;continue to reap billions&lt;/a&gt; in profits.&amp;nbsp; I&amp;#39;m not even talking about KBR for the moment.&amp;nbsp; That loathesome Cheney-backed Halliburton subsidiary has actually been the focus of a bit of media and Congressional attention recently (though not enough) for &lt;a href="http://thinkprogress.org/2008/03/12/kbr-water/"&gt;contaminating our troops&amp;#39; water supplies&lt;/a&gt;, &lt;a href="http://www.nytimes.com/2008/05/04/world/middleeast/04electrocute.html"&gt;ignoring electrical safety standards that led to troop casualties&lt;/a&gt;, and &lt;a href="http://thinkprogress.org/2008/03/06/kbr-taxes-cheney/"&gt;dodging hundreds of millions in tax payments&lt;/a&gt;.&amp;nbsp; No, I&amp;#39;m talking about L-3, the second largest employer in the Iraq occupation behind KBR. &amp;nbsp;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;L-3 makes about $1 billion a year off of the outsourcing of intelligence gathering in Iraq.&amp;nbsp; The U.S. government hired L-3 to work with the military in interrogating and running background checks on Iraqi prisoners and civilians.&amp;nbsp; L-3&amp;nbsp; now employs approximately 7,000 translators and 300 intelligence experts in Iraq, and has grown to become the ninth largest defense contractor in the U.S and the sixth largest Iraq War profiteer.&amp;nbsp; While this outsourcing alone is cause for alarm, it is how L-3 runs its company that is particularly egregious. &amp;nbsp;&lt;br /&gt; &lt;/p&gt;&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;&lt;p&gt;CorpWatch&amp;#39;s Pratap Chatterjee and Ex-Titan Translator Marwan Mawiri on Corporate Cronyism and Intelligence Outsourcing in Iraq CorpWatch Managing Editor Pratap Chatterjee has just returned from Iraq, where he was embedded with the US military and investigating the outsourcing of both military logistics and intelligence gathering. &lt;/p&gt;&lt;p&gt;A new CorpWatch report offers a scathing assessment of intelligence contractors L-3 and Titan. We also speak to Marwan Mawiri, who worked in Iraq as a translator with Titan in 2003 and 2004. &lt;/p&gt;&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;It is being called the Baghdad Bubble.  That is new business opportunities in Iraq following the US-led invasion.  One American company, L-3 Titan has won multi-million dollar contracts to provide translating services to troops.  But a corporate watchdog claims many Titan employees have poor language skills, and are not properly trained for combat zones, potentially putting lives at risk.   Al Jazeera&amp;#39;s John Terrett reports.&lt;/p&gt;
